I watched an ABC documentary on American Polarization today. It was obviously made in America, so I was flattered that Australians would care about such an issue. The basic premise was that the current trend in my homeland is for people to live in communities of like-minded people and that discourse among opposing sides was dying. They presented some studies that seemed to explain the phenomena. In short, opinions become more exaggerated when people are in a group of like-minded humans.
